The variable is not a static one, but the function that references it is.

If you only need one instance of that variable, quick fix is just to prefix
the variable declaration with static:

  static private int server_port=DEFAULT_PORT;

Otherwise, if main was a normal method, you could remove the static keyword
from its definition.
